Message type: E = Error
Message class: /SMB/CM_CONVERSION -
Message number: 069
Message text: TDC file was not found for Alias &1

/SMB/CM_CONVERSION069 TDC file was not found for Alias &1
typically occurs in the context of SAP Business One or SAP BusinessObjects when the system is unable to locate a specific TDC (Type Definition Configuration) file associated with a given alias. This can happen for various reasons, including misconfiguration, missing files, or issues with the installation.Causes:
- Missing TDC File: The TDC file that corresponds to the specified alias is not present in the expected directory.
- Incorrect Alias Configuration: The alias may be incorrectly configured or may not exist in the system.
- File Path Issues: The path where the TDC files are stored may not be correctly set in the system configuration.
- Installation Issues: There may have been issues during the installation or upgrade of the SAP system that led to missing files.
- Permissions Issues: The user or service account running the SAP application may not have the necessary permissions to access the directory where the TDC files are stored.
Solutions:
Verify TDC File Existence:
- Check the directory where TDC files are stored (usually in the installation directory of SAP BusinessObjects or SAP Business One) to ensure that the TDC file for the specified alias exists.
Check Alias Configuration:
- Review the configuration settings for the alias in the SAP system. Ensure that the alias is correctly defined and points to the correct TDC file.
Correct File Paths:
- Ensure that the file paths in the configuration settings are correct. If the paths have changed (e.g., due to a migration or upgrade), update them accordingly.
Reinstall or Repair:
- If the TDC file is missing and cannot be found, consider reinstalling or repairing the SAP application to restore any missing files.
Check Permissions:
- Ensure that the user or service account has the necessary permissions to access the directory where the TDC files are stored. Adjust permissions as needed.
Consult Documentation:
- Refer to the official SAP documentation or support resources for specific guidance related to your version of SAP Business One or SAP BusinessObjects.
Contact SAP Support:
- If the issue persists after trying the above solutions, consider reaching out to SAP support for further assistance.
